Polyimide tape, also known as Kapton tape, has excellent physical, electrical, and mechanical properties over a wide range of temperatures. This makes them an excellent choice for any high-temperature and electrical insulation application. Such examples include but are not limited to, coil insulation, magnetic wire insulation, automotive and aerospace electronics, high-temperature powder coating masking, and masking of printed circuit boards in the wave soldering process.

Overview

Polyimide Tape has superior dielectric strength, and resistance to high temperatures, chemicals, tears, punctures, and abrasion. It is an excellent choice for high-temperature masking and electrical insulation. Polyimide tape is naturally an amber color.

This polyimide tape is manufactured by coating a 1.0 mil thick polyimide film with an 1.5 mil thick acrylic adhesive. Acrylic adhesive can be removed cleanly, leaving no residue in high-temperature applications.

Static Charge

Measured at 50% RH, 70°F in an ESD controlled environment:

  • Removal from Roll: <150 volts
  • Removal from PWB: <50 volts

Shelf Life

The standard shelf life for polyimide with pressure-sensitive adhesive (PSA) is 2 years from the date of manufacture, when stored in room conditions with a temperature of 75°F and relative humidity of 50%.

Applications

Electrical Insulation

Polyimide tape is primarily used in electrical applications such as coil, capacitor, and battery pack lead insulation. It is also great for high-heat environments, such as consumer electronics.

Aerospace

Polyimide tape is used to insulate wiring on satellites, spacecraft, and launch vehicles because of its thermal insulation and radiation resistance properties. It is also used as wire and cable insulation on aircraft because of its high mechanical strength, dielectric, and thermal insulation properties.

High-Temperature Masking

Polyimide tape with acrylic adhesive is ideal for use in high-temperature applications up to 311°F/155°C. Its amber color ensures easy identification and alignment. The high dimensional and exceptional tensile strength of this polyimide tape allows it to break through cured paint without silvering or tearing. Common uses include masking parts for powder coating, masking edges of overlap seams, e-coating, electroplating, anodizing, and as a barrier of separation for dissimilar metals. It resists shrinking, curling, and edge lifting and removes with zero adhesive residue.
